Four days after the impact of the second biggest earthquake in our recent story, we’re finally recovering power and communications at home.

A lot of people has been asking how’s everything here, and the situation is basically this: our major cities, Santiago,Valparaíso, Viña del Mar and Concepción were affected, but the worst situation by far is in the last one, ’cause it’s a very big city too close to the eartquake’s “ground zero”. Some roads destroyed, loss of energy and water in some points and some buildings collapsed in the other cities, but Concepción has a very desperate situation of isolation, lack of services and incommunication. Hopefully, the situation will be returning to normal status, but it will be very slow. Nevertheless, the worst damage was in a series of cost towns and villages that were literrally wiped out by a series of tsunamis. Iloca, Constitución, Pelluhue, Pichilemu, Curanipe,Talcahuano and lots of other coast towns almost disappeared, and the same happened in the town on Robinson Crusoe’s Island, deep into the ocean.
